Hi Everyone, I just got my first V-max...Yahoo! A 2003 with under 11K on the clock.
The Good: Low mileage and real nice shape. Got a good buy.

The Bad: The bike has sat for about 8 years. The PO never prepared it to be stored. That means : Old gas, Rust in tank, And the gas has turned into goo in the carbs.

I have searched the tech section but not gotten too far. The gas tank is out and I will derust with Muriatic Acid.

Any suggestions about what I can do to clear the carbs? I am hoping not to have to break them down if I can help it. What should I try first after the tank is cleaned and derusted? I have heard about using Sea Foam. Any thread on this topic?

The fact that it sat 8 years and tank was rusty leads me to believe you have to rebuild the carbs, possibly replace at least the fuel hoses and the fuel filter. You are likely to flush and replace pretty much all fluids on the bike (coolant, brake, clutch). Inspect all the other hoses as well. It sounds like it wasn't used much but still time alone does quite a damage. I would also inspect the brake pads ans hoses if you haven't already done so.

+ 1 and welcome to the addiction. All that goo from the tank is also in your carbs , unless he drained them prior to putting the bike up ( for 8 years ) . I doubt he drained 'em. It's not extremely hard to re-build 'em , buy a replacement set , or send 'em to one of the gurus on the forum to rebuild for you.
